Personal mixed content list is a list gathered by
you, that you don't use to sell outside ads to on
a regular basis. Mailings contain research, new
product information for your customers, a few
articles that you write, the odd tips here and
there, testimonial requests, and of course the
ads for your own products. Mailings are very
similar to an e-zine, except for the mixed
content and the lower sales of ads to third
parties. They also require less content on your
part.


One of the most highly used list types by
specialist marketers, and in my personal opinion,
definitely one of the most interesting and robust
of the lot. Imagine having a list of your own,
which generally comprises of customers that know
who you are, trust your word, many of them having
bought from you before or subscribed to your list
for the simple sake of following the progress and
watching what you do as an authoritative figure
in your chosen field of expertise. All of these
factors come together to make a highly responsive
list and one heck of a joint venture bargaining
tool.

These types of lists are usually an evolution of
some sort, either from previously published
e-zines or newsletters, but of course you can go
down this route right away if you think it'll be
beneficial, and it probably will be. What we've
got here is the quality without having to do the
work, and in some cases, considering the content
you'll be sending your list is solely related to
you and the projects you get involved with, it's
more personal and has higher response rates than
even some of the best e-zines, especially when
your subscribers get to know you, or you make
your mark as an authority. Bottom line is, you
don't have to spend ages publishing a newsletter
every week, packing it with masses of useful
content to see a profitable list.
